Understanding the P0750 Jeep Code: What It Means for Your Ride
The P0750 code specifically refers to a “Shift Solenoid A Malfunction” in your Jeep’s automatic transmission. In simpler terms, your Jeep’s Powertrain Control Module (PCM) or Transmission Control Module (TCM) has detected an electrical or mechanical issue with the solenoid responsible for controlling a specific gear shift. This isn’t just a minor glitch; it directly impacts your vehicle’s ability to shift gears correctly.
Proper diagnosis is key, and this p0750 Jeep guide will help you navigate the complexities. Don’t just clear the code and hope for the best; understanding the root cause is crucial for a lasting fix.
The Role of Shift Solenoids in Your Jeep’s Transmission
Think of your automatic transmission as a complex hydraulic system controlled by electronics. Shift solenoids are essentially electro-hydraulic valves. The PCM/TCM sends electrical signals to these solenoids, which then open or close to direct transmission fluid (ATF) to different clutch packs and bands. This precise control allows your transmission to engage and disengage gears smoothly and at the right time. Solenoid “A” is just one of several, each responsible for a specific shift point or gear.
- They manage the flow of transmission fluid.
- They ensure smooth, timely gear changes.
- A faulty solenoid can disrupt the entire shifting process.
Common Symptoms You Can’t Ignore
When your Jeep throws a p0750 Jeep code, you’ll likely notice some immediate and concerning symptoms. These are your Jeep’s way of telling you something is seriously wrong with its transmission.
- Check Engine Light (CEL): This is almost always the first sign, illuminating on your dash.
- Harsh or Delayed Shifting: Your Jeep might hesitate to shift, or shifts could feel jarring and rough.
- Stuck in Gear: The transmission might get stuck in “limp mode,” usually a higher gear like 2nd or 3rd, to prevent further damage.
- No Shifting at All: In severe cases, your transmission might refuse to shift out of park or into drive.
- Reduced Fuel Economy: An inefficiently shifting transmission works harder, burning more fuel.
- Transmission Overheating: Slipping or incorrect gear engagement can generate excessive heat.

Initial Checks: The Basics Before You Dive Deep
Before you even think about dropping the transmission pan, start with the easiest and most common issues. These initial steps are crucial for effective p0750 Jeep tips.
-
Check Transmission Fluid Level and Condition:
- Park your Jeep on a level surface.
- With the engine running and transmission warm (check your owner’s manual for specific instructions – some Jeeps check in Park, others in Neutral), pull the transmission dipstick.
- The fluid should be at the “full” mark. Low fluid can cause all sorts of shifting problems.
- Observe the fluid’s color and smell. Healthy ATF is typically reddish-pink and transparent. If it’s dark brown or black, smells burnt, or has metallic particles, you have a bigger issue than just a solenoid.
-
Inspect Wiring and Connectors:
- Visually check the wiring harness leading to the transmission and specifically to the shift solenoids (if accessible externally).
- Look for frayed wires, corrosion, loose connections, or signs of rodent damage.
- Ensure all connectors are securely seated.

Advanced Diagnostic Steps: From Scan Tools to Multimeters
Once you’ve covered the basics, it’s time to dig deeper. This is where your diagnostic skills really shine.
-
Scan Tool Live Data Analysis:
- Connect your OBD-II scanner and go into the live data stream.
- Look for transmission-specific PIDs (Parameter IDs) such as “Shift Solenoid A Status,” “Transmission Fluid Temperature,” and “Gear Commanded.”
- While driving (if safe and possible), observe if the solenoid status changes as the PCM commands shifts. A solenoid stuck “off” or “on” when it shouldn’t be indicates a problem.
-
Resistance Test on Solenoid A:
- Locate the transmission control module (TCM) or PCM connector (refer to your service manual).
- Identify the specific pins for Shift Solenoid A.
- With the battery disconnected and the PCM/TCM harness unplugged, use your multimeter to check the resistance across the solenoid’s terminals.
- Compare this reading to the specifications in your service manual. If it’s outside the specified range (usually 10-20 ohms), the solenoid is likely faulty. An open circuit (infinite resistance) or a short circuit (very low resistance) confirms a bad solenoid.
-
Continuity Check of Wiring:
- With the PCM/TCM harness still unplugged and the solenoid connector disconnected (if accessible), check for continuity between the PCM/TCM connector pins and the solenoid connector pins.
- Also, check for shorts to ground or shorts to power in the wiring.
Common Causes Behind the P0750 Jeep Error
Understanding the culprits behind a p0750 Jeep code helps focus your diagnostic efforts and ensures you’re addressing the actual problem, not just the symptoms.
Faulty Shift Solenoid (The Usual Suspect)
By far, the most common cause of a P0750 code is a malfunctioning shift solenoid itself. Over time, these solenoids can:
- Experience electrical failure (open circuit, short circuit).
- Become mechanically stuck due to debris or wear.
- Suffer from internal corrosion.
If your multimeter tests confirm the solenoid’s resistance is out of spec, you’ve likely found your problem.
Wiring and Connector Issues
Even a perfectly good solenoid can’t function if it’s not getting proper power or signal. Wiring problems are frequent sources of trouble:
- Corrosion: Moisture and road salt can corrode electrical connectors, increasing resistance and disrupting signals.
- Frayed or Broken Wires: Vibrations, heat, or external damage can cause wires to fray or break, leading to an open circuit.
- Loose Connections: Connectors can sometimes vibrate loose, causing intermittent or complete signal loss.
Low or Contaminated Transmission Fluid
While not a direct electrical fault, improper transmission fluid can indirectly cause a P0750 code. Low fluid levels can prevent the solenoid from receiving adequate hydraulic pressure to operate correctly. Contaminated fluid (sludge, metal shavings) can physically clog the solenoid or its passages, causing it to stick or malfunction.
This highlights the importance of regular transmission fluid maintenance as part of a good p0750 Jeep care guide.
PCM/TCM Problems (The Less Common, More Serious Culprit)
This is the least common, but most expensive, cause. If you’ve thoroughly tested the solenoid and all associated wiring and found them to be in perfect working order, the issue might lie with the Powertrain Control Module (PCM) or Transmission Control Module (TCM). These modules control the solenoids, and an internal fault could be preventing them from sending the correct signals.
Diagnosing a faulty PCM/TCM usually requires specialized diagnostic equipment and expertise, often pointing to when it’s time to call a professional.

Replacing a Faulty Shift Solenoid: A Practical Walkthrough
Replacing a shift solenoid is often the most common fix. On many Jeeps, the shift solenoids are located inside the transmission pan, meaning you’ll need to drop the pan to access them. This is where p0750 Jeep best practices come into play.
- Safety First: Park your Jeep on a level surface, engage the parking brake, and safely lift the front or all four wheels with a jack and secure with jack stands. Disconnect the negative battery terminal.
- Drain Transmission Fluid: Place a large drain pan under the transmission. If your pan has a drain plug, use it. If not, carefully loosen the pan bolts evenly around the perimeter, allowing fluid to drain from one side. Be prepared for a mess!
- Remove the Transmission Pan: Once most of the fluid is drained, remove the remaining pan bolts. Carefully lower the pan, avoiding spilling any remaining fluid.
- Remove the Transmission Filter: The filter is usually held in place by bolts or clips. Remove it and be ready for more fluid to come out.
- Locate and Remove Solenoid A: Refer to your service manual to identify Shift Solenoid A. It’s typically held in place by a bolt or clip and has an electrical connector. Disconnect the electrical connector and remove the solenoid.
- Install the New Solenoid: Carefully install the new solenoid, ensuring it seats correctly. Reconnect the electrical connector and secure it with its retaining bolt/clip.
- Install New Filter and Pan Gasket: Always replace the transmission filter with a new one. Clean the transmission pan and the mating surface on the transmission thoroughly. Install a new transmission pan gasket (rubber or cork, depending on your model) and reattach the pan, tightening bolts to specified torque in a crisscross pattern.
- Refill Transmission Fluid: Consult your service manual for the correct type and amount of transmission fluid. Slowly add fluid through the dipstick tube.
- Post-Repair Checks: Reconnect the battery. Start the engine, let it warm up, and cycle through all gears (P, R, N, D, 2, 1) a few times while stationary. Recheck the fluid level and top off as needed.
Addressing Wiring and Fluid Issues
If your diagnosis pointed to wiring or fluid issues, these are often simpler to fix:
- Wiring Repairs: For frayed or broken wires, use appropriate electrical connectors, heat shrink tubing, and soldering if necessary to create a durable, weather-sealed repair. For corroded connectors, use electrical contact cleaner and a small brush to clean the terminals. Apply dielectric grease to prevent future corrosion.
- Fluid Flush/Change: If your fluid was low, top it off. If it was contaminated, a full transmission fluid and filter change is in order. For severely contaminated fluid, a transmission flush (performed by a professional) might be recommended to ensure all old fluid and debris are removed. Importance of Regular Transmission Fluid Maintenance
Transmission fluid is the lifeblood of your automatic transmission. It lubricates, cools, and transmits hydraulic pressure. Over time, it breaks down and becomes contaminated.
- Follow Manufacturer’s Schedule: Check your owner’s manual for recommended transmission fluid and filter change intervals. This is usually every 30,000 to 60,000 miles, but can vary based on driving conditions (especially off-roading or heavy towing).
- Use the Correct Fluid: Always use the exact type of ATF specified by Jeep for your model year and transmission. Using the wrong fluid can cause severe damage.
- Consider a Cooler: For heavy off-road use or towing, an auxiliary transmission cooler can significantly extend fluid and transmission life by keeping temperatures down.
Driving Habits that Protect Your Transmission
How you drive has a huge impact on your transmission’s health:
- Avoid Harsh Acceleration and Braking: Smooth inputs reduce stress on internal components.
- Allow Warm-Up: Especially in cold weather, allow your Jeep a few minutes to warm up, letting the transmission fluid circulate and reach operating temperature.
- Use Proper Towing Techniques: If towing, ensure your Jeep is properly equipped and you’re using the correct gear selection (e.g., “tow/haul” mode or manual gear selection to prevent excessive shifting).
- Avoid “Power Braking”: Holding the brake and applying throttle to rev the engine puts immense strain on the transmission.

Frequently Asked Questions About P0750 Jeep
Can I drive my Jeep with a P0750 code?
While your Jeep might still drive with a P0750 code, it’s generally not recommended for extended periods. The transmission will likely be operating in “limp mode,” meaning it’s stuck in a higher gear, leading to poor performance, reduced fuel economy, and potential for further, more severe transmission damage. Driving with this code can also be unsafe if your vehicle unexpectedly loses power or gets stuck in an inappropriate gear.
How much does it cost to fix a P0750 code?
The cost to fix a P0750 code varies widely depending on the cause and whether you do it yourself or hire a professional. A DIY solenoid replacement might cost $50-$200 for parts (solenoid, fluid, filter, gasket). If you take it to a shop, labor can significantly increase the cost, typically ranging from $300-$800, potentially more if complex diagnostics or a PCM/TCM replacement is needed. A full transmission rebuild or replacement, in the worst-case scenario, could be several thousand dollars.
Is a P0750 code serious?
Yes, a P0750 code is serious because it indicates a problem directly impacting your transmission’s ability to shift gears correctly. Ignoring it can lead to further internal transmission damage, such as worn clutch packs, burnt bands, or even total transmission failure. Addressing it promptly is crucial to prevent more extensive and costly repairs.
How long does it take to fix a P0750 code?
If the issue is a simple solenoid replacement and you’re doing it yourself, it can take 3-6 hours, assuming you have the right tools and experience. This includes draining fluid, dropping the pan, replacing the solenoid and filter, and refilling. A professional shop might complete the job in a similar timeframe, depending on their schedule and the specific vehicle model. More complex wiring issues or a PCM/TCM replacement could take longer for diagnosis and repair.
